Speaking of HOPE! :)

So, howdy, y'all.

I got the part-time job as a home health caregiver. I'll be transporting the elderly-er to and from doctor's appointments, grocery store, etc., plus doing some cooking and overnight stays, to ensure they can get to the bathroom and whatnot.

It's minimum wage, it's part-time, it's not even an industry I thought I'd ever like to even put on a resume, but it's something. Not my will, but obviously my will got me nowhere fast, so I'm practicing letting go.

It's also caring for others, so that should help me stay out of my head some.

Just thought I'd share that - I don't know whether to be excited, nervous, worried - lol. I'm just going to "BE" about it.

Orientation tomorrow morning at 10am. Dude, check it!
